Accident Summary Nr: 122953.015 -- Report ID: 0950644 -- Event Date: 07/18/2019
Inspection NrDate OpenedSICNAICSEstablishment Name
1425690.01508/21/2019238320T & R Painting & Drywall

Abstract: At 10:30 p.m. on July 18, 2019, an employee installed drywall. At some point, the employee stepped onto a piece of scrap wood with a protruding nail. The employee received a puncture wound to the right foot that became infected and was hospitalized to treat the injury.

Keywords: Foot, Infection, Nail, Puncture, Puncture Wound, Step, Wood
